Can Hillary Clinton pardon herself?

Far-fetched? Perhaps not.

Let us see what the United States Constitution says on the matter.

“The President… shall have Power to grant Reprieves and Pardons for Offences against the United States, except in cases of Impeachment” – Article II, Section 2 – U.S. Constitution

Those few words quoted above are all that our Constitution says about the President’s sweeping power of Pardon Rights. Simple. Powerful. Broad.Continue Reading

Virginia Governor and longtime Clinton confidant Terry McAuliffe donated $467,500 to the 2015 Senate campaign of Dr. Jill McCabe. The Virginia Democratic Party (more or less controlled by McAuliffe) donated an additional $207,788 for a grand total of $675,288. This equated to more than a third of Dr. McCabe’s campaign funds. Mr. McAuliffe recruited Dr. McCabe to run in the first place – an election she lost to Republican Dick Black.

Why is this important? Why am I writing about politics on a day when I had told myself I would not do so?

Because Dr. Jill McCabe is married to Andrew McCabe. Andrew McCabe happens to be the Deputy Director of the FBI.Continue Reading
